Changeset 608 for library/doc/html/classbdm_1_1chmat.html
- Timestamp:
- 09/12/09 11:41:43 (15 years ago)
- Files:
-
- 1 modified
Legend:
- Unmodified
- Added
- Removed
-
library/doc/html/classbdm_1_1chmat.html
r591 r608 85 85 <tr><td class="mdescLeft"> </td><td class="mdescRight">Conversion to full matrix. <br/></td></tr> 86 86 <tr><td class="memItemLeft" align="right" valign="top">void </td><td class="memItemRight" valign="bottom"><a class="el" href="classbdm_1_1chmat.html#a832d1a18bbf33ee7681adf01d5d08e21">mult_sym</a> (const mat &C)</td></tr> 87 <tr><td class="mdescLeft"> </td><td class="mdescRight">Inplace symmetric multiplication by a SQUARE matrix <img class="formulaInl" alt="$C$" src="form_ 52.png"/>, i.e. <img class="formulaInl" alt="$V = C*V*C'$" src="form_53.png"/>. <a href="#a832d1a18bbf33ee7681adf01d5d08e21"></a><br/></td></tr>87 <tr><td class="mdescLeft"> </td><td class="mdescRight">Inplace symmetric multiplication by a SQUARE matrix <img class="formulaInl" alt="$C$" src="form_60.png"/>, i.e. <img class="formulaInl" alt="$V = C*V*C'$" src="form_61.png"/>. <a href="#a832d1a18bbf33ee7681adf01d5d08e21"></a><br/></td></tr> 88 88 <tr><td class="memItemLeft" align="right" valign="top"><a class="anchor" id="ac0bf9168129004c4017d32fe1dc45816"></a><!-- doxytag: member="bdm::chmat::mult_sym" ref="ac0bf9168129004c4017d32fe1dc45816" args="(const mat &C, chmat &U) const " --> 89 89 void </td><td class="memItemRight" valign="bottom"><b>mult_sym</b> (const mat &C, <a class="el" href="classbdm_1_1chmat.html">chmat</a> &U) const </td></tr> 90 90 <tr><td class="memItemLeft" align="right" valign="top">void </td><td class="memItemRight" valign="bottom"><a class="el" href="classbdm_1_1chmat.html#a7a4f54f1ea8b802f318de77a78f6ddb0">mult_sym_t</a> (const mat &C)</td></tr> 91 <tr><td class="mdescLeft"> </td><td class="mdescRight">Inplace symmetric multiplication by a SQUARE transpose of matrix <img class="formulaInl" alt="$C$" src="form_ 52.png"/>, i.e. <img class="formulaInl" alt="$V = C'*V*C$" src="form_54.png"/>. <a href="#a7a4f54f1ea8b802f318de77a78f6ddb0"></a><br/></td></tr>91 <tr><td class="mdescLeft"> </td><td class="mdescRight">Inplace symmetric multiplication by a SQUARE transpose of matrix <img class="formulaInl" alt="$C$" src="form_60.png"/>, i.e. <img class="formulaInl" alt="$V = C'*V*C$" src="form_62.png"/>. <a href="#a7a4f54f1ea8b802f318de77a78f6ddb0"></a><br/></td></tr> 92 92 <tr><td class="memItemLeft" align="right" valign="top"><a class="anchor" id="a78a18034a874d46b034f29a7e5d42f3b"></a><!-- doxytag: member="bdm::chmat::mult_sym_t" ref="a78a18034a874d46b034f29a7e5d42f3b" args="(const mat &C, chmat &U) const " --> 93 93 void </td><td class="memItemRight" valign="bottom"><b>mult_sym_t</b> (const mat &C, <a class="el" href="classbdm_1_1chmat.html">chmat</a> &U) const </td></tr> … … 96 96 <tr><td class="mdescLeft"> </td><td class="mdescRight">Logarithm of a determinant. <br/></td></tr> 97 97 <tr><td class="memItemLeft" align="right" valign="top">vec </td><td class="memItemRight" valign="bottom"><a class="el" href="classbdm_1_1chmat.html#aec8d3a1cbf3b50183f246a858663c92d">sqrt_mult</a> (const vec &v) const </td></tr> 98 <tr><td class="mdescLeft"> </td><td class="mdescRight">Multiplies square <a class="el" href="classbdm_1_1root.html" title="Root class of BDM objects.">root</a> of <img class="formulaInl" alt="$V$" src="form_ 55.png"/> by vector <img class="formulaInl" alt="$x$" src="form_1.png"/>. <a href="#aec8d3a1cbf3b50183f246a858663c92d"></a><br/></td></tr>98 <tr><td class="mdescLeft"> </td><td class="mdescRight">Multiplies square <a class="el" href="classbdm_1_1root.html" title="Root class of BDM objects.">root</a> of <img class="formulaInl" alt="$V$" src="form_63.png"/> by vector <img class="formulaInl" alt="$x$" src="form_1.png"/>. <a href="#aec8d3a1cbf3b50183f246a858663c92d"></a><br/></td></tr> 99 99 <tr><td class="memItemLeft" align="right" valign="top"><a class="anchor" id="a6e0aee9691909602d341fe5ebd1f1ca8"></a><!-- doxytag: member="bdm::chmat::qform" ref="a6e0aee9691909602d341fe5ebd1f1ca8" args="(const vec &v) const " --> 100 100 double </td><td class="memItemRight" valign="bottom"><a class="el" href="classbdm_1_1chmat.html#a6e0aee9691909602d341fe5ebd1f1ca8">qform</a> (const vec &v) const </td></tr> 101 <tr><td class="mdescLeft"> </td><td class="mdescRight">Evaluates quadratic form <img class="formulaInl" alt="$x= v'*V*v$" src="form_ 56.png"/>;. <br/></td></tr>101 <tr><td class="mdescLeft"> </td><td class="mdescRight">Evaluates quadratic form <img class="formulaInl" alt="$x= v'*V*v$" src="form_64.png"/>;. <br/></td></tr> 102 102 <tr><td class="memItemLeft" align="right" valign="top"><a class="anchor" id="a3ac8d00a14a22a21760a8374fe5c5757"></a><!-- doxytag: member="bdm::chmat::invqform" ref="a3ac8d00a14a22a21760a8374fe5c5757" args="(const vec &v) const " --> 103 103 double </td><td class="memItemRight" valign="bottom"><a class="el" href="classbdm_1_1chmat.html#a3ac8d00a14a22a21760a8374fe5c5757">invqform</a> (const vec &v) const </td></tr> 104 <tr><td class="mdescLeft"> </td><td class="mdescRight">Evaluates quadratic form <img class="formulaInl" alt="$x= v'*inv(V)*v$" src="form_ 57.png"/>;. <br/></td></tr>104 <tr><td class="mdescLeft"> </td><td class="mdescRight">Evaluates quadratic form <img class="formulaInl" alt="$x= v'*inv(V)*v$" src="form_65.png"/>;. <br/></td></tr> 105 105 <tr><td class="memItemLeft" align="right" valign="top"><a class="anchor" id="abc753cb54aa8946ce41d95e82fc148b5"></a><!-- doxytag: member="bdm::chmat::clear" ref="abc753cb54aa8946ce41d95e82fc148b5" args="()" --> 106 106 void </td><td class="memItemRight" valign="bottom"><a class="el" href="classbdm_1_1chmat.html#abc753cb54aa8946ce41d95e82fc148b5">clear</a> ()</td></tr> … … 170 170 <hr/><a name="_details"></a><h2>Detailed Description</h2> 171 171 <p>Symmetric matrix stored in square <a class="el" href="classbdm_1_1root.html" title="Root class of BDM objects.">root</a> decomposition using upper cholesky. </p> 172 <p>This matrix represent <img class="formulaInl" alt="$A=Ch' Ch$" src="form_ 38.png"/> where only the upper triangle <img class="formulaInl" alt="$Ch$" src="form_39.png"/> is stored; </p>172 <p>This matrix represent <img class="formulaInl" alt="$A=Ch' Ch$" src="form_46.png"/> where only the upper triangle <img class="formulaInl" alt="$Ch$" src="form_47.png"/> is stored; </p> 173 173 <hr/><h2>Constructor & Destructor Documentation</h2> 174 174 <a class="anchor" id="a3c4e675e7efd91f78faa3dcf23aec153"></a><!-- doxytag: member="bdm::chmat::chmat" ref="a3c4e675e7efd91f78faa3dcf23aec153" args="(const chmat &M, const ivec &perm)" --> … … 219 219 <div class="memdoc"> 220 220 221 <p>Inplace symmetric multiplication by a SQUARE matrix <img class="formulaInl" alt="$C$" src="form_ 52.png"/>, i.e. <img class="formulaInl" alt="$V = C*V*C'$" src="form_53.png"/>. </p>221 <p>Inplace symmetric multiplication by a SQUARE matrix <img class="formulaInl" alt="$C$" src="form_60.png"/>, i.e. <img class="formulaInl" alt="$V = C*V*C'$" src="form_61.png"/>. </p> 222 222 <dl><dt><b>Parameters:</b></dt><dd> 223 223 <table border="0" cellspacing="2" cellpadding="0"> … … 249 249 <div class="memdoc"> 250 250 251 <p>Inplace symmetric multiplication by a SQUARE transpose of matrix <img class="formulaInl" alt="$C$" src="form_ 52.png"/>, i.e. <img class="formulaInl" alt="$V = C'*V*C$" src="form_54.png"/>. </p>251 <p>Inplace symmetric multiplication by a SQUARE transpose of matrix <img class="formulaInl" alt="$C$" src="form_60.png"/>, i.e. <img class="formulaInl" alt="$V = C'*V*C$" src="form_62.png"/>. </p> 252 252 <dl><dt><b>Parameters:</b></dt><dd> 253 253 <table border="0" cellspacing="2" cellpadding="0"> … … 310 310 </div> 311 311 <div class="memdoc"> 312 <p>Perfroms a rank-1 update by outer product of vectors: <img class="formulaInl" alt="$V = V + w v v'$" src="form_5 1.png"/>. </p>312 <p>Perfroms a rank-1 update by outer product of vectors: <img class="formulaInl" alt="$V = V + w v v'$" src="form_59.png"/>. </p> 313 313 <dl><dt><b>Parameters:</b></dt><dd> 314 314 <table border="0" cellspacing="2" cellpadding="0"> … … 342 342 <div class="memdoc"> 343 343 344 <p>Multiplies square <a class="el" href="classbdm_1_1root.html" title="Root class of BDM objects.">root</a> of <img class="formulaInl" alt="$V$" src="form_ 55.png"/> by vector <img class="formulaInl" alt="$x$" src="form_1.png"/>. </p>344 <p>Multiplies square <a class="el" href="classbdm_1_1root.html" title="Root class of BDM objects.">root</a> of <img class="formulaInl" alt="$V$" src="form_63.png"/> by vector <img class="formulaInl" alt="$x$" src="form_1.png"/>. </p> 345 345 <p>Used e.g. in generating normal samples. </p> 346 346 … … 356 356 </ul> 357 357 </div> 358 <hr size="1"/><address style="text-align: right;"><small>Generated on Sun Aug 30 22:10:502009 for mixpp by 358 <hr size="1"/><address style="text-align: right;"><small>Generated on Tue Sep 8 22:11:33 2009 for mixpp by 359 359 <a href="http://www.doxygen.org/index.html"> 360 360 <img class="footer" src="doxygen.png" alt="doxygen"/></a> 1.6.1 </small></address>